Fired-up lawmakers pressed Department of Homeland Security Secretary Alejandro Mayorkas during a Senate hearing on March 28. Republican senators questioned Mayorkas' competence in handling the border crisis. The CDC now says it found concerning data on the safety of the COVID-19 vaccine months earlier than previously known to the public. Meanwhile, the WHO declares that most people don’t need an additional COVID-19 booster. Mexican President Andrés Manuel López Obrador says the fire that killed 38 people was started by migrants after learning they were to be deported. Mourners in Ciudad Juarez held a vigil outside the offices of the Mexican National Migration Institute. Topics in this episode include: 1. CDC Saw Vax Safety Signals Earlier than Known 2.
